The Pink Camellia thrives in acidic, well-draining soil and prefers partial shade. It is hardy in USDA zones 7-9, ensuring it remains vibrant across seasons. Water regularly, especially during dry spells, but be cautious not to overwater.
Lightly pruning after flowering helps maintain the shape of your Pink Camellia while removing any deadwood. Fertilize annually with an acid-loving fertilizer for optimal growth and blooming.

- How large does the Pink Camellia grow? It can reach 6-12 feet tall and spread 5-10 feet wide.
- Can I grow it in containers? Yes, ensure the pot is large enough and use acidic soil.
- When does it bloom? Typically blooms from late fall to early spring.
- How often should I water? Water regularly but avoid overwatering.
- Is it suitable for colder climates? Best for USDA zones 7-9, may need frost protection.
